NCCT Thanks Canada's Commitment to Protecting Tamil Canadians from Sri Lanka's Foreign Interference

The National Council of Canadian Tamils expresses gratitude to Prime Minister Trudeau for reaffirming Canada's protection of Tamil Canadians against foreign interference. The organization calls for stronger measures to combat ongoing threats from the Sri Lankan state.

Prime Minister Reaffirms Protection Commitment

On October 16, 2024, Prime Minister Justin Trudeau publicly reaffirmed Canada's commitment to protecting Tamil Canadians from Sri Lanka's foreign interference while testifying at the Public Inquiry into Foreign Interference in Federal Electoral processes and Democratic Institutions.

"On behalf of the Tamil Canadians, the National Council of Canadian Tamils (NCCT) would like to thank the Prime Minister Justin Trudeau for his commitment to protecting Tamil Canadians from Sri Lanka's foreign interference in Canada."

Decades of Systematic Foreign Interference

The Sri Lankan state continues to perpetrate deliberate, aggressive, covert and overt foreign interference against the Tamil diaspora in Canada and internationally. This sustained campaign has become a significant threat to Tamil Canadians' wellbeing, safety, and security, as well as their fundamental rights and freedoms.

The interference poses broader implications for Canada's democratic integrity, threatening the political system and democratic processes and institutions. Tamil Canadians have experienced the impact of foreign interference across multiple sectors:

  • Individual Tamil Canadians targeted
  • Tamil Canadian businesses compromised
  • Community organizations infiltrated
  • Religious, cultural, academic, arts, entertainment and sports institutions disrupted

The interference extends to Tamil Canadians running for public office, those elected to positions, individuals traveling abroad, and those visiting family in Sri Lanka.

Undermining Advocacy and Justice Efforts

Sri Lanka's foreign interference campaign actively attempts to undermine Tamil Canadian advocacy efforts on critical issues:

  • International recognition of the Tamil Genocide
  • International accountability and remedial justice
  • Political solutions based on Tamil people's right to self-determination
  • Combating Tamil Genocide denial and distortion

Sophisticated Methods of Interference

Sri Lanka's ongoing foreign interference operates through various channels, including government agents and proxy organizations. The interference takes multiple forms:

  • Surveillance and harassment
  • Threats and intimidation
  • Deception and manipulation
  • Discreditation and coercion
  • Disinformation and misinformation campaigns
  • Online influence operations
  • Digital transnational repression
  • Disruption of public events
  • Targeting government officials
  • Undermining democratic processes

Call for Community Unity and Vigilance

NCCT urges Tamil Canadians to remain vigilant and stand united against foreign interference. The organization emphasizes the importance of collective awareness and resilience in combating these threats.

"It is important that all Tamil Canadians are aware of any potential threats and increase the collective resilience against Sri Lanka's foreign interference in Canada together."

The organization encourages community members to report any instances of foreign interference to local law enforcement authorities.

Demanding Stronger Government Action

While thanking the Prime Minister for his commitment, NCCT calls for more robust action from the Canadian government. The organization urges Canada to take additional measures to combat Sri Lanka's foreign interference and send a clear message that such activities will not be tolerated.

The NCCT's statement represents the concerns of Tamil Canadians nationwide who continue to face systematic interference in their daily lives, political participation, and advocacy efforts for justice and accountability.
